[Touch-packages] [Bug 1333672] Re: Tests fail and do not fail the package build
This should now be fixed. The version that's in Groovy will now fail the build if any of the tests (which are now run!) fail. ** Changed in: pycurl (Ubuntu) Status: Triaged => Fix Released -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to pycurl in Ubuntu. https://bugs.launchpad.net/bugs/1333672 Title: Tests fail and do not fail the package build Status in pycurl package in Ubuntu: Fix Released Status in pycurl package in Debian: Fix Released Bug description: pycurl is in main, so is expected to meet https://wiki.ubuntu.com/UbuntuMainInclusionRequirements, including "If the package ships a test suite, and there is no obvious reason why it cannot work during build (e. g. it needs root privileges or network access), it should be run during package build, and a failing test suite should fail the build." pycurl currently (7.19.3-0ubuntu3) does have a test suite that does run during the build, but the test suite fails and this does not fail the build. pycurl now depends on python-bottle, which is in universe, but it could still have a dep8 test that runs this test suite. However, even with python-bottle installed, not all tests pass. That's as far as I got during a pycurl merge, so I'll leave this bug here for another time. To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/pycurl/+bug/1333672/+subscriptions -- Mailing list: https://launchpad.net/~touch-packages Post to : touch-packages@lists.launchpad.net Unsubscribe : https://launchpad.net/~touch-packages More help : https://help.launchpad.net/ListHelp
[Touch-packages] [Bug 1333672] Re: Tests fail and do not fail the package build
** Changed in: pycurl (Debian) Status: New => Fix Released -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to pycurl in Ubuntu. https://bugs.launchpad.net/bugs/1333672 Title: Tests fail and do not fail the package build Status in pycurl package in Ubuntu: Triaged Status in pycurl package in Debian: Fix Released Bug description: pycurl is in main, so is expected to meet https://wiki.ubuntu.com/UbuntuMainInclusionRequirements, including "If the package ships a test suite, and there is no obvious reason why it cannot work during build (e. g. it needs root privileges or network access), it should be run during package build, and a failing test suite should fail the build." pycurl currently (7.19.3-0ubuntu3) does have a test suite that does run during the build, but the test suite fails and this does not fail the build. pycurl now depends on python-bottle, which is in universe, but it could still have a dep8 test that runs this test suite. However, even with python-bottle installed, not all tests pass. That's as far as I got during a pycurl merge, so I'll leave this bug here for another time. To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/pycurl/+bug/1333672/+subscriptions -- Mailing list: https://launchpad.net/~touch-packages Post to : touch-packages@lists.launchpad.net Unsubscribe : https://launchpad.net/~touch-packages More help : https://help.launchpad.net/ListHelp
[Touch-packages] [Bug 1333672] Re: Tests fail and do not fail the package build
** Changed in: pycurl (Debian) Status: Unknown = New -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to pycurl in Ubuntu. https://bugs.launchpad.net/bugs/1333672 Title: Tests fail and do not fail the package build Status in “pycurl” package in Ubuntu: Triaged Status in “pycurl” package in Debian: New Bug description: pycurl is in main, so is expected to meet https://wiki.ubuntu.com/UbuntuMainInclusionRequirements, including If the package ships a test suite, and there is no obvious reason why it cannot work during build (e. g. it needs root privileges or network access), it should be run during package build, and a failing test suite should fail the build. pycurl currently (7.19.3-0ubuntu3) does have a test suite that does run during the build, but the test suite fails and this does not fail the build. pycurl now depends on python-bottle, which is in universe, but it could still have a dep8 test that runs this test suite. However, even with python-bottle installed, not all tests pass. That's as far as I got during a pycurl merge, so I'll leave this bug here for another time. To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/pycurl/+bug/1333672/+subscriptions -- Mailing list: https://launchpad.net/~touch-packages Post to : touch-packages@lists.launchpad.net Unsubscribe : https://launchpad.net/~touch-packages More help : https://help.launchpad.net/ListHelp
[Touch-packages] [Bug 1333672] Re: Tests fail and do not fail the package build
I have 7.19.5-2ubuntu1 ready to go into Utopic as soon as the FFE is approved (LP: #1376736). Unfortunately, due to an upstream packaging bug, the test suite was not included in the tarball, and I elected not to re-add it in the Debian version (7.19.5-2). My plan is to re-enable it once upstream releases a new version, and exactly as you state, add a DEP-8 test that runs the test suite. -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to pycurl in Ubuntu. https://bugs.launchpad.net/bugs/1333672 Title: Tests fail and do not fail the package build Status in “pycurl” package in Ubuntu: New Bug description: pycurl is in main, so is expected to meet https://wiki.ubuntu.com/UbuntuMainInclusionRequirements, including If the package ships a test suite, and there is no obvious reason why it cannot work during build (e. g. it needs root privileges or network access), it should be run during package build, and a failing test suite should fail the build. pycurl currently (7.19.3-0ubuntu3) does have a test suite that does run during the build, but the test suite fails and this does not fail the build. pycurl now depends on python-bottle, which is in universe, but it could still have a dep8 test that runs this test suite. However, even with python-bottle installed, not all tests pass. That's as far as I got during a pycurl merge, so I'll leave this bug here for another time. To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/pycurl/+bug/1333672/+subscriptions -- Mailing list: https://launchpad.net/~touch-packages Post to : touch-packages@lists.launchpad.net Unsubscribe : https://launchpad.net/~touch-packages More help : https://help.launchpad.net/ListHelp
[Touch-packages] [Bug 1333672] Re: Tests fail and do not fail the package build
** Bug watch added: Debian Bug tracker #763770 http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=763770 ** Also affects: pycurl (Debian) via http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=763770 Importance: Unknown Status: Unknown -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to pycurl in Ubuntu. https://bugs.launchpad.net/bugs/1333672 Title: Tests fail and do not fail the package build Status in “pycurl” package in Ubuntu: Triaged Status in “pycurl” package in Debian: Unknown Bug description: pycurl is in main, so is expected to meet https://wiki.ubuntu.com/UbuntuMainInclusionRequirements, including If the package ships a test suite, and there is no obvious reason why it cannot work during build (e. g. it needs root privileges or network access), it should be run during package build, and a failing test suite should fail the build. pycurl currently (7.19.3-0ubuntu3) does have a test suite that does run during the build, but the test suite fails and this does not fail the build. pycurl now depends on python-bottle, which is in universe, but it could still have a dep8 test that runs this test suite. However, even with python-bottle installed, not all tests pass. That's as far as I got during a pycurl merge, so I'll leave this bug here for another time. To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/pycurl/+bug/1333672/+subscriptions -- Mailing list: https://launchpad.net/~touch-packages Post to : touch-packages@lists.launchpad.net Unsubscribe : https://launchpad.net/~touch-packages More help : https://help.launchpad.net/ListHelp
[Touch-packages] [Bug 1333672] Re: Tests fail and do not fail the package build
** Changed in: pycurl (Ubuntu) Status: New = Triaged ** Changed in: pycurl (Ubuntu) Importance: Undecided = Medium ** Changed in: pycurl (Ubuntu) Assignee: (unassigned) = Barry Warsaw (barry) -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to pycurl in Ubuntu. https://bugs.launchpad.net/bugs/1333672 Title: Tests fail and do not fail the package build Status in “pycurl” package in Ubuntu: Triaged Status in “pycurl” package in Debian: Unknown Bug description: pycurl is in main, so is expected to meet https://wiki.ubuntu.com/UbuntuMainInclusionRequirements, including If the package ships a test suite, and there is no obvious reason why it cannot work during build (e. g. it needs root privileges or network access), it should be run during package build, and a failing test suite should fail the build. pycurl currently (7.19.3-0ubuntu3) does have a test suite that does run during the build, but the test suite fails and this does not fail the build. pycurl now depends on python-bottle, which is in universe, but it could still have a dep8 test that runs this test suite. However, even with python-bottle installed, not all tests pass. That's as far as I got during a pycurl merge, so I'll leave this bug here for another time. To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/pycurl/+bug/1333672/+subscriptions -- Mailing list: https://launchpad.net/~touch-packages Post to : touch-packages@lists.launchpad.net Unsubscribe : https://launchpad.net/~touch-packages More help : https://help.launchpad.net/ListHelp
[Touch-packages] [Bug 1333672] Re: Tests fail and do not fail the package build
** Changed in: pycurl (Ubuntu) Importance: Medium = High -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to pycurl in Ubuntu. https://bugs.launchpad.net/bugs/1333672 Title: Tests fail and do not fail the package build Status in “pycurl” package in Ubuntu: Triaged Status in “pycurl” package in Debian: Unknown Bug description: pycurl is in main, so is expected to meet https://wiki.ubuntu.com/UbuntuMainInclusionRequirements, including If the package ships a test suite, and there is no obvious reason why it cannot work during build (e. g. it needs root privileges or network access), it should be run during package build, and a failing test suite should fail the build. pycurl currently (7.19.3-0ubuntu3) does have a test suite that does run during the build, but the test suite fails and this does not fail the build. pycurl now depends on python-bottle, which is in universe, but it could still have a dep8 test that runs this test suite. However, even with python-bottle installed, not all tests pass. That's as far as I got during a pycurl merge, so I'll leave this bug here for another time. To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/pycurl/+bug/1333672/+subscriptions -- Mailing list: https://launchpad.net/~touch-packages Post to : touch-packages@lists.launchpad.net Unsubscribe : https://launchpad.net/~touch-packages More help : https://help.launchpad.net/ListHelp